§ 25-232 — Establishment of river commissions. Withdrawal of municipality.
(a)Any two or more municipalities may, by ordinance, (1) establish a river commission to plan for coordinated management of the development, protection and preservation of a river corridor flowing through or forming a common boundary of such municipalities and to perform such other functions as are specified in sections 25-230 to 25-237, inclusive, or (2) designate a river advisory board to act as such a river commission, provided the requirements of section 25-233 are met.
(b)A municipality may join a river commission established pursuant to subsection (a) of this section if the subject river flows through the municipality or forms a boundary of the municipality and the legislative body of such municipality adopts an ordinance authorizing such municipality to do so.

Legislative History
(P.A. 95-333, S. 3; P.A. 97-227, S. 2, 5.) History: P.A. 97-227 amended Subsec. (a) to make a technical correction, effective June 27, 1997.
